Suzuki Jimny flips in swedish moose test

Im sure MB fans has forgot about it but the same thing happen to A-class a few years back, done with the same carmag. Now it has happen again and this time with a japanese car.


In the instructionmanual Suzuki warns about making quick turns

Re: Suzuki Jimny flips in swedish moose test

I believe there was a similar incident in the U.S. back in the 80's with the Suzuki Samurai... apparently they didn't learn anything from it.
Then again, I suppose the only way to prevent something like the Jimny from flipping would be to fit it with some sort of hyperactive ESP.
